D’abord, How do I create a bootable installer for macOS?

Press and hold the Option (Alt) ⌥ key immediately after turning on or restarting the Mac. Release the Option key when you see a dark screen showing your bootable volumes. Select the volume containing the bootable installer. Then click the up arrow or press Return.

En fait, How do I reinstall macOS from USB? Reinstall macOS

Insert the USB drive and power up the machine. Hold the Option key as you do so, then release the Option key when a dark screen appears displaying your bootable volumes. Select the volume for your bootable USB drive, then click the up arrow or press Return. Your Mac will then reboot.

How to use Internet Recovery to reinstall macOS (Intel Macs)

  1. Shut down your Mac.
  2. Hold down Command-Option/Alt-R and press the Power button. …
  3. Hold down those keys until you a spinning globe and the message « Starting Internet Recovery. …
  4. The message will be replaced with a progress bar.

Can I load macOS on a PC?

Apple doesn’t want you to install macOS on a PC, but that doesn’t mean it can’t be done. Numerous tools will help you create an installer that will allow to install any version of macOS from Snow Leopard onwards on a non-Apple PC. Doing so will result in what’s fondly known as a Hackintosh.

How do I reinstall my Mac without recovery?

Start up your Mac from a shut down state or restart it, then immediately hold down Command-R. The Mac should recognize that there’s no macOS Recovery partition installed, show a spinning globe. You should then be prompted to connect to a Wi-Fi network, and you enter a password.

What does Command-r do on Mac?

Command-R restores the latest macOS that was installed on your Mac without upgrading to a later version. Option-Command-R upgrades to the latest macOS that is compatible with your Mac. Shift-Option-Command-R restores the macOS that came with your Mac or the version closest to it that is still available.

Can we install macOS on non Apple PC?

You can install Windows on a Mac using Boot Camp or virtualization software, but you are legally required to purchase a license for Windows in order to do so. OS X is licensed only for use on Apple hardware. Installing it on non-Apple hardware is a violation of the EULA. It’s illegal.
